Smartphone Comparison: Samsung Galaxy A72 vs. Samsung Galaxy S24+
1. Specifications Comparison
Feature | Samsung Galaxy A72 | Samsung Galaxy S24+ | Practical Impact |
---|---|---|---|
Design | |||
Launch Date | 2021-03-26 | 2024-01-24 | The S24+ is significantly newer, benefiting from more recent technological advancements. |
Dimensions | 165 x 77.4 x 8.4 mm, 203g | 158.5 x 75.9 x 7.7 mm, 196g | The A72 is noticeably larger and heavier, making the S24+ more comfortable for one-handed use and pocketability. |
Display | |||
Size | 6.7" | 6.7" | Both have the same screen size, offering similar immersive experience. |
Resolution | 1080x2400 | 1440x3120 | The S24+ offers a much sharper display with significantly higher pixel density, resulting in clearer text, images, and video quality. |
Pixel Density (PPI) | 394 | 513 | The S24+ has a noticeably sharper and more detailed display |
Technology | AMOLED | Unknown | The A72's AMOLED display delivers vibrant colors, deep blacks, and energy efficiency (especially with dark themes). The S24+ display type is not specified. |
Refresh Rate | 90Hz | 120Hz | The S24+ offers smoother scrolling and animations, enhancing the overall user experience and making it better for gaming and fast-paced content. |
Brightness | 800 nits | 2600 nits | The S24+ is dramatically brighter, offering superior visibility in direct sunlight, making it much more usable outdoors. |
Performance | |||
Chipset | Snapdragon 720G (8 nm) | Snapdragon 8 Gen 3 (4 nm) | The S24+ has a much more powerful and efficient chipset. It provides significantly faster app loading, smoother multitasking, and better gaming performance. |
AnTuTu Score | 285,000 | 1,639,695 | The S24+ performs approximately 475% better in benchmarks, indicating a vastly superior user experience in all performance-related aspects. |
GPU | Adreno 618 | Adreno 750 / Xclipse 940 | The S24+ has a much more capable GPU, resulting in better graphics processing for gaming and other graphically intensive applications. |
Battery | |||
Capacity | 5000mAh | 4900mAh | Both phones have comparable battery capacities, providing similar battery life. |
Charging | 25W Fast Charging | 45W Fast Charging | The S24+ charges significantly faster, reducing waiting time and enhancing convenience. |
Features | 15W Charger Included | Bypass, Wireless 15W, Reverse Charging 4.5W | The S24+ has more advanced charging options (wireless and reverse wireless charging), while the A72 includes a fast charger. |
Camera | |||
Standard Camera | 64MP, f/1.8, 0.8µm | 50MP, f/1.8, 1.0µm, 1/1.57" | While the A72 has higher megapixel count, the S24+ boasts a larger sensor and pixel size, capturing more light and detail for better image quality, especially in low light. |
Telephoto/Portrait | 8MP, f/2.4, 1.0µm | None | The A72 has a dedicated telephoto lens for zoom, while the S24+ lacks this dedicated lens. |
Selfie Camera | 32MP, f/2.2, 0.8µm | 12MP, f/2.2, Unknown µm | The A72 has higher megapixel count on selfie camera, but the S24+ may produce higher quality images due to processing. |
Telephoto Lens | None | 10MP, f/2.4, 1.0µm, 1/3.9" | The S24+ has a telephoto lens, providing better optical zoom capabilities compared to the A72. |
Wide Angle Lens | 12MP, f/2.2, 1.12µm | 12.2MP, f/2.2, 1.4µm, 1/2.55" | Both have similar wide-angle cameras. S24+ has bigger pixel size. |
Macro Lens | 5MP, f/2.4, 1.12µm | None | A72 has a dedicated macro lens for close-up shots, which the S24+ lacks. |
Video Recording | Up to 4K@60fps with EIS | Up to 8K@30fps with HDR, EIS, Stereo sound | The S24+ offers significantly better video capabilities (higher resolution, HDR), making it more suitable for professional video capture. |
DXOMark Mobile | 92 (Photo: 100, Video: 78) | Not Available | The A72 has a tested camera score with strengths in photo, while S24+ performance is not listed. This should not be considered a final performance metric, as the two phone camera systems are fundamentally different. |
Camera Features | OIS, Quad, Digital Zoom | OIS, Triple, Digital/Optical Zoom, RAW, Night mode 2.0 | S24+ has more advanced features like night mode 2.0 and RAW photo capture. The A72 has a dedicated Macro camera, while the S24+ has a dedicated Telephoto lens. |
Software | |||
Operating System | Android 11 (upgradable to 12) | Android 14 (upgradable to 21) | The S24+ has a more modern OS and is expected to receive more future updates, ensuring long-term usability and security. |
Connectivity | |||
Wi-Fi | Wi-Fi 5 | Wi-Fi 6E | The S24+ has faster and more reliable Wi-Fi, especially in congested networks. |
Bluetooth | Bluetooth 5.0 | Bluetooth 5.3 LE | The S24+ has a newer Bluetooth version offering better energy efficiency and improved features. |
GPS | GPS, A-GPS, GLONASS, Beidou, Galileo | GPS, A-GPS, GLONASS, Beidou, QZSS, Galileo (L1+L5), GLONASS (L1), Galileo (E1+E5a) | S24+ has more advanced GPS technologies for improved accuracy. |
SIM | Dual SIM (Nano) | Dual SIM (Nano/eSIM) | The S24+ provides more flexibility with eSIM support. |
Storage | |||
Internal | 128/256GB | 256/512GB | The S24+ offers more internal storage, providing more space for apps, photos, and videos. |
RAM | 6/8GB | 12GB | The S24+ has more RAM, resulting in smoother multitasking and faster app switching, and a more robust user experience. |
Expandable | No | No | Neither phone offers expandable storage. |
Audio | |||
Quality | Stereo Speakers, Dolby Atmos | Stereo Speakers, Noise cancellation | The A72 features Dolby Atmos audio, while S24+ has noise cancellation. Both have stereo speakers. |
Security | |||
Features | Fingerprint sensor | Fingerprint sensor | Both phones use basic fingerprint sensor for security. |
Build Quality | |||
Screen Protection | Unknown | Corning Gorilla Glass Victus 2 | S24+ offers significantly better protection against scratches and breakage with Gorilla Glass Victus 2. |
Sensors | Fingerprint, Proximity, Accelerometer, Compass, Gyroscope | Fingerprint, Proximity, Accelerometer, Compass, Gyroscope, Barometer | S24+ includes additional barometer for more precise sensor readings. |
